Hello everyone

I've recently applied for the Ezoic Ads program. I integrated my blog through the nameservers, and everything looked fine until I found that each time I try to access my blog, I get the Origin Error code. I've tried to follow the steps on the "How to Fix Origins Error" Guide by Ezoic by setting up the X-Forwarded-For Header in the wp-config.php file yet, unfortunately, nothing has changed.

Right now I'm using: NameCheap Shared plan. And when I've contacted Ezoic about this problem, they told me that they have done everything they could in their side, and they also said
"We have run into many issues with Namecheap shared hosting as they are not willing to do anything on their end to resolve this. I've tried to get in touch with them top level so that we can get this resolved for all publishers, but it's easier said than done!"

Does anyone of you, guys, know how to fix this issue, please?

The origin error happens due to your hosting treating Ezoic as bot traffic, thus blacklists it. The only way to get over this is to whitelist a lot (1000s) of Ezoic IPs at your hosting server.

This pissed me off big time when it first occurred, I had a heated argument with Ezoic over this, since it pays more than Adsense I gave them a chance.

The origin error only affect yoursitename.com/wp-admin

So basically the back-end of your site fucks up, the website that any visitor sees is not affected atleast (in my opinion)
